Meet Lee Bowser, who manually operates vintage elevator in downtown Minneapolis

It’s no secret Minneapolis has been through a lot these last few years with the covid pandemic and social unrest, but a piece of its history has stood the test of time and its operator is giving people a much-needed lift as the city’s downtown continues to recover.
